Alabama Code § 34-34A-9

Temporary License; Fee

(a) A temporary license to practice as a dietitian/nutritionist may be issued by the board upon the filing of an application and submission of evidence of successful completion of education requirements specified in Section 34-34A-7. (b) A temporary license shall expire one year from the date of issuance. (c) The fee for a temporary license and for each renewal shall not be more than 50 percent of current renewal fees. Application fees must be paid same as licensed dietitians/nutritionists.
